Trustworthy, relaxed, happy, confident and interesting. These are all qualities we like in others.   Dr. Yolanda van Ecke, psychologist, published author  and award winning college professor, can help you to cultivate these qualities in yourself, and in your personal and professional relationships

Dr. van Ecke's Credentials

Ph.D. Clinical Psychology, University of Amsterdam

M.S. Counseling, San Francisco State University

A.M. Education, Stanford University

California Psychotherapy License MFT 37137

Member American Psychological Association, California Association for Marriage and Family Therapists, Phi Beta Kappa,

 

 

It's been said that more than anything else, men and women seek happiness. Our personal and professional relationships definitely affect our happiness. Yet we all eventually experience loss, anxiety or depression, and relationship problems. Expatriates and immigrants, like myself, may experience long term separation and a sense of isolation from family. Couples may feel estranged, angry or worried. Career and educational issues can create confusion, lack of motivation, alienation or burn out.  I can assist you as we work through these problems.

I have seventeen years experience as a therapist, am a published author on attachment and immigrants, and a college psychology instructor. What I like especially about being a therapist is the individual support I can provide ."
